FOND DU LAC, WI (WTAQ-WLUK) — Two Wisconsin police officers who died while on duty were honored with a memorial service in Fond du Lac.
Marian University held the service Sunday night.
Officer Peter Jerving of the Milwaukee Police Department was killed in the line of duty in February and Officer Joseph Kurer of the Fond du Lac Police Department died from COVID-19 complications in 2021, after being infected while on duty.
Both were alumni of Marian University.
Kurer’s parents say they appreciate the love and support from the community.
“The mass was a beautiful tribute to the gift of our faith, and how it was a moving and hopeful message that one day we will be rejoined together with our loved ones with the gift of our faith, Bill Kuerer said.
“We are blessed to have the support of so many people. And we never want to forget the sacrifices that they make. Because we all benefit from their service. And the gifts they share with other people,” Mary Kurer said.
The service also recognized the first responders who continue to put themselves in harm’s way.
